it infiltrated the' camp ad-
ministration, arranged es-
capes, smuggled medicines
and arms into the camp and
how it built a radio trans-
mitterf.
Garlinski also details how
the movement bred typhus-
carrying lice to infect the
S'S and how military and
political factions were united
to save the camp when the
Germans attempted to des-
troy the evidence of the gas-
chambers and crematoria.
The author writes, "Help
to others depended on quali-
ties of character and heart,
regardless of nationality."
Garlinski was arrested by
the Gestapo in 1943 and spent
time in Auschwitz and Neu-
e n g a m m e concentration
camps. He has written
several hooks on the war.

JWB Plans Annual
Music Celebration

NEW YORK — "American
Jewish Music: A Bicentennial
Celebration" will be the
theme of the 1975 Jewish
music fectival, held under
the auspices of the Jewish
Welfare Board music council.
The festival will be a major
Jewish celebration of the
American Revolution Bicen-
tennial.
This 31st annual observ-
ance of Jewish music festi-
val will take place Feb. 25-
March 26. Musical programs
will be conducted by Jewish
community centers, syna-
gogues, educational institu-
tions and Jewish organiza-
tions across the country. Pro-
grams will reflect the Jewish
cultural contribution
to America.
